Validator Helper Classes for Flow Applications
==============================================

[](#validator-helper-classes-for-flow-applications)

This package provides some validators to be used in a [Flow](https://flow.neos.io/) based project.

Included validators
-------------------

[](#included-validators)

- Domain-Names
- Geocodes (Latitude + Longitude pairs)

Credits
-------

[](#credits)

This package's code is heavily inspired by code I wrote years ago for the [Roketi Cluster Hosting Management](https://github.com/roketi) application. Thanks to open-source, this code can now live on - while Roketi in the planned form will probably never come to fly.

Thanks to the inspiration from the [phenaproxima/domain-constraint](https://github.com/phenaproxima/DomainConstraint) package, the domain name validator now also checks against the [list of allowed top-level domains defined by IANA](https://www.iana.org/domains/root/files).
